Output 07d26c9604b2df9ac1e6c33ef65b026576fb3ff0e556174b2f0067ac10616d06:0

value
1900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3d9c573d22aa67c06e696a3b8d31ab1da0fb86 OP_EQUAL
address
3HfbyuDBJWFSmJPEDdncwUbwRuWEPZGVJX
transaction
07d26c9604b2df9ac1e6c33ef65b026576fb3ff0e556174b2f0067ac10616d06
spent
true